Abstract
The present invention is directed to a compact large-aperture-ratio inner-focusing telephoto zoom lens of the reduced total lens extension where minimizing a photo-shooting distance down to as short as 1 meter does not cause the lens optics to displace accordingly greater during the focusing. The large-aperture-ratio inner-focusing telephoto zoom lens has four groups of lens pieces, namely, the 1st lens group of positive refractive power, the 2nd lens group of negative refractive power, the 3rd lens group of positive refractive power, and, the 4th lens group of positive refractive power arranged in series on the basis of 'closer to a subject first,' and that has the 2nd and 3rd lens groups moved along the optical axis to vary a magnification power. In such a telephoto zoom lens, the 1st lens group includes the leading subgroup of lens pieces or foremost lens subgroup GF and the trailing subgroup of lens pieces or rear lens subgroup GR where the GF has two of a concave lens piece and a convex lens piece cemented into a single piece of composite lens while the GR has a composite lens of one concave lens piece and two convex lens pieces in series. The rear lens subgroup GR in the 1st lens group is moved along the optical axis for the focusing, and the telephoto zoom lens has an optical property that satisfies requirements as follows:1.3<1/1.9   (1)where f1 is a focal length of the 1st lens group, and fw is a focal length of the telephoto zoom lens in the wide-angle view mode.
